Technical Specifications and Functional Diversity

Understanding the technical architecture of cordless vacuums is the first step in defining procurement requirements. The market offers a diverse range of classifications, including hand-held units, stick vacuums, and specialized wet-and-dry mop combinations. A critical observation in the current supply base is the variation in power sources and application types. While many units are strictly designed for dry cleaning, a significant subset supports both wet and dry applications, expanding their utility for commercial and heavy-duty residential use. The power source is consistently identified as cordless, relying on rechargeable battery systems, which necessitates a focus on charging times and runtime capabilities.

Filtration systems represent another critical technical differentiator. Buyers will encounter products utilizing dust cup filters, centrifugal cyclone collectors, and advanced HEPA filtration systems. The cyclone technology, specifically the centrifugal cyclone type, is prevalent for separating dust from air without clogging, ensuring consistent suction power. Dust capacity varies considerably across models, ranging from less than 1 liter to capacities between 1 and 2 liters. This variance directly impacts the frequency of emptying required during extended cleaning sessions. For instance, models with a 0.8-liter dust collection capacity may require more frequent maintenance than those with larger bins.

Cleaning modes are another area of technical specification that influences performance. Standard offerings include Standard Mode, Max Mode, and Eco Mode, with some advanced units introducing Quiet Mode. The noise level is a measurable specification, with observed ranges falling between 75 and 80 decibels. This acoustic profile is a key consideration for residential products where noise pollution is a concern. Furthermore, the inclusion of LED lights is often tied to the "Stick Control" function, allowing users to see debris in dark corners. Cleaning attachments vary by model, with some bundles including turbo brushes, hard floor tools, extension wands, dusting brushes, and crevice tools, while others may be limited to a single dusting brush. The physical dimensions of the units also differ, with standard sizes ranging from compact 218x305x122mm profiles to larger 280x170x1100mm configurations, affecting storage and transport logistics.

Compliance and Certification Verification

In the B2B procurement of electrical appliances, verifying compliance with international safety and environmental standards is non-negotiable. The supply base demonstrates a strong adherence to multiple certification frameworks, though the specific combination of certifications varies by manufacturer and target market. Common certifications observed in the market include RoHS (Restriction of Hazardous Substances), CE (Conformité Européenne), EMC (Electromagnetic Compatibility), and GS (Geprüfte Sicherheit). These certifications indicate that the product meets specific European safety and environmental directives.

For markets requiring stricter electrical safety protocols, additional certifications such as ETL (Intertek), CB (IECEE CB Scheme), and EMF (Electromagnetic Field) compliance are often present. The presence of these certifications is not uniform across all listed products; some units may carry a full suite including RoHS, GS, ETL, EMF, EMC, CE, and CB, while others might only list RoHS, EMC, and CE. Procurement teams must verify that the specific model they intend to purchase carries the necessary certifications for the destination country. For example, the CE mark is essential for the European Economic Area, while ETL is often required for the North American market.

It is crucial to treat certification claims as observations of specific listings rather than universal guarantees for all products in the category. Buyers should request valid test reports and certificates of conformity for the exact model number before finalizing an order. The absence of a specific certification, such as ETL or CB, does not necessarily indicate a lower quality product, but it does limit the geographical markets where the product can be legally sold. Therefore, the verification process must be model-specific, ensuring that the "LY-H008" or "LY801" model in question possesses the exact regulatory clearance required for the intended distribution channel.

Cost Drivers and Pricing Dynamics

The pricing of cordless vacuum cleaners is influenced by a complex matrix of factors, including battery technology, filtration complexity, and the inclusion of accessories. The observed price range in the market spans from $5.05 to $75.00 USD. This wide disparity suggests a segmentation of products based on feature sets and build quality. Lower-priced units typically fall into the basic hand-held or entry-level stick vacuum category, often lacking advanced features like HEPA filtration or multiple cleaning modes. Conversely, higher-priced units within this range likely incorporate more sophisticated cyclone systems, larger dust capacities, and comprehensive accessory kits.

Minimum Order Quantity (MOQ) is another significant cost driver. The market data indicates an MOQ range from 1 unit to 1,480 units. This flexibility allows buyers to scale their orders based on demand forecasts and cash flow constraints. Small buyers or those testing a new product line can start with an MOQ of 1, while established distributors may leverage higher volume orders to negotiate better unit economics. The packaging type also influences cost; products shipped in gift boxes with outer cartons may incur higher packaging costs compared to those in simple cartons, but they offer better protection and retail readiness.

When evaluating cost, buyers must look beyond the unit price to the total landed cost. This includes shipping, import duties, and potential costs associated with re-certification if the product does not meet local standards. The origin of the products is consistently listed as China, which is a major manufacturing hub for these appliances. However, the specific location within China and the logistics capabilities of the supplier can impact lead times and shipping costs. Buyers should calculate the cost per unit including all variables to ensure the final price point remains competitive in their target market.

Typical Applications and Usage Scenarios

The application of cordless vacuums with LED lighting is diverse, catering to both residential and light commercial needs. The primary classification observed is "For Home Use," indicating that the design philosophy prioritizes ease of use, maneuverability, and aesthetics suitable for domestic environments. However, the existence of "Wet and Dry" classifications expands the utility of these devices to areas requiring spill cleanup or heavy-duty debris removal, such as garages, workshops, and commercial kitchens.

The integration of LED lights specifically targets scenarios where visibility is compromised. In basements, under furniture, inside vehicles, or during evening cleaning hours, the LED illumination allows users to spot dust, hair, and debris that would otherwise be missed. This feature is particularly valuable for users with visual impairments or in environments with poor ambient lighting. The "Stick Control" function further enhances usability, allowing the vacuum to be used in a stick configuration for floor cleaning and a hand-held configuration for above-floor tasks like upholstery and ceiling fans.

Cleaning modes also dictate application suitability. The "Eco Mode" is ideal for daily maintenance cleaning where noise reduction and battery conservation are priorities. "Max Mode" is reserved for deep cleaning tasks involving heavy debris or stubborn stains. The "Quiet Mode" offers a middle ground for environments where noise sensitivity is high, such as during naps or in open-plan offices. The versatility of these units, combined with their cordless nature, makes them suitable for a wide array of cleaning tasks, from quick spot cleans to thorough room-by-room maintenance.
